As an executive agency of the Scottish Government and under Part 9 of the Children and Young People (Scotland) Act 2014, we’re a corporate parent.
As a corporate parent, we’ve obligations and responsibilities towards children and young people with care experience. However, we also want to make sure that wherever possible we extend our responsibilities to everyone who has a care experienced background.
